Question Aerostar fun

I drive a 93, 3.0 L Standard length aerostar with a 5 speed manual transmission. The engine recently blew as a result of a seized water pump and needs to be replaced. The two engines designed for this vehicle are the 3.0 V6 and the 4.0 V6 (the 4 being a standard engine on the explorer of the time.) Now My van is a bundle of fun with her five speed and all... off the line power is adequate but was never lively... I've heard the 4 liter does good things for it but both seem so inadequate compared to todays engines...
I eman the 3L puts out a whopping 135 hp and 155 lb-ft. The torque is a blessing off the line and for towing but overall she's still weak. Again the 4L offers a bit more power and torque but only in the tens or twenties more than the 3L and both have... deplorable gas mileage...
Now it's a fact that the 3L aerostar had way back when... was shared with the Ford Taurus/Mercury Sable... same specs and all... I'm wondering if maybe a newer engine will botl in as nicely... perhaps transplanted out of a more recent taurus (they're still running 3L V6's thought they're newer) somethign with more power and better mileage... question is... would it fit/work? or maybe from a ranger. Aero* and Ranger shared it's 3 and 4 L engines as well... Frig ranger's 4 cylinder today puts out more power and comparable torque to the old 3L V6 under the hood now. So since I have to replace the engine ANYWAY why not play with it a bit? Suggestions are welcomed and Experienecs as well... Anything as powerful and more efficient or more powerful and AS efficient I'll consider... The van itself is in immaculate condition save for the dead engine and I beleive she warrants the new engine over junking the entire thing.
So... Ideas?

Rangers have a 2.9, which is totally different. 3.0 is in millions of taurus and A*. 3.8 is a 5.0 V8 cut down to a six. 4.0 is a bored out 2.9, and has no distributor.

There must be plenty of good 3.0 at the wreckers from crashed Taurus' and vans.

I'm pretty shure that the taurus 3.8l had the same bellhousing pattern as the 3.0l. so hear's what you do, swap in a 3.8l v6 get it running good, then find a 93 t-bird sc and swap all the supercharger stuff on to the fwd 3.8l. you can rewire your wireing harness or swap in the t-bird harness I'm not shure about the moter mounts.
